New for the 2026 season is the CCM FTW Pro Youth Girls Hockey Shoulder Pads. Designed specifically for young girls, these shoulder pads feature many high-level specs that provide them with comfort and protection while on the ice. These pads include molded PE shoulder caps, an adjustable belly pad that is removable, and a floating compress molded foam sternum protector.
Construction
Specifically designed for young girls, these shoulder pads feature an e-fit flexible neck opening. The elastic neck opening allows for an easy fit so that young players have an easier time putting on their equipment.
Shoulder Caps & Protection
The shoulders are protected with molded PE shoulder caps. The high-quality PE plastic shoulder caps combined with PE foam allows for added comfort and protection, so that players are protected from impacts while on the ice.
Torso
CCM added a fully adjustable belly pad with a full-length hook and loop adjustment system. This design features a large landing with height adjustability or the option to remove the belly pad all-together. The belly pad is designed to provide a lightweight, customizable protection that is ultra comfortable for little players while playing the game they love. These pads also include a lightweight foam lining that is designed to provide an additional level of comfort for players.
Bicep Protection
The biceps on the FTW Pro Youth shoulder pads are protected with PE molded caps that feature a height adjustment system. The PE molded caps reduce the effect of impacts taken by dispersing the force away, keeping players protected. The bicep protection also features easily adjustable height straps which allow players to customize their bicep protection.
Sternum Protection
To protect the sternum, CCM added a floating sternum pad with compress molded EVA foam and D30 in the plexus. This provides the players with pro-level protection powered by high quality foam and D30 for extra impact distribution in a floating construction that moves comfortably with the player, keeping the padding in place without restricting mobility.
Spine Protection
The back and spine are protected with a Bionex shield spine protector. This is a pro-level spine foam package that is designed to offer improved protection on the back, allowing players to be protected and secured while taking impacts.
Sizes
The CCM FTW Pro Youth Girls Hockey Shoulder Pads are available in sizes Small, Medium, and Large.

Player Shoulder Pad Sizing
Sizing before Purchase
To fit for a properly sized shoulder pad, you will need a soft tape measurer to measure and record your chest measurement. To do this, find the widest point of your chest (usually just below your armpits) and measure the circumference. Record the measurement in inches and compare to the available sizing charts in each brand. Also compare your height, weight and age to find your best fit.
Sizing after Purchase
Once you have received your new shoulder pad, stand in front of a mirror and strap them on. You will want to check the follow criteria to ensure a proper and protective fit.
1. The tips of your shoulder are sitting directly under the middle of the shoulder cap. If you are checking sizing for a child, it is ok for the tips of their shoulder to be under the inner half of the cap.
- This is important because if the shoulder cap does not sit in the correct position, your clavicles, shoulders, and upper arms can become more susceptible to injury.
- Adjust the bicep guards using the Velcro straps located underneath the shoulder caps (if applicable). At the highest point, the bicep guards should not be more than halfway down the upper arm. This is important because they can interfere with your elbow pads, throwing off the fit.
If you are checking sizing for a child, it is ok for the tips of their shoulder to be under the inner half of the cap and not directly in line with the middle.
